|
Invested Assets - Amortized Cost and Fair Value of Fixed Maturities and Equity Securities (Detail) (USD $)
In Millions, unless otherwise specified
|
Mar. 31, 2015
|
Dec. 31, 2014
|Investment Holdings [Line Items]
|
|
|Fixed maturities, Amortized Cost
|$ 36,483us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
|$ 36,958us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
|Fixed maturities, Gross Unrealized Appreciation
|2,022us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
|1,884us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
|Fixed maturities, Gross Unrealized Depreciation
|48us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
|62us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
|Fixed maturities, Fair Value
|38,457us-gaap_AvailableForSaleSecuritiesDebtSecurities
|38,780us-gaap_AvailableForSaleSecuritiesDebtSecurities
|Equity securities, Amortized Cost
|1,074us-gaap_AvailableForSaleEquitySecuritiesAmortizedCostBasis
|1,089us-gaap_AvailableForSaleEquitySecuritiesAmortizedCostBasis
|Equity securities, Gross Unrealized Appreciation
|900us-gaap_AvailableForSaleEquitySecuritiesAccumulatedGrossUnrealizedGainBeforeTax
|894us-gaap_AvailableForSaleEquitySecuritiesAccumulatedGrossUnrealizedGainBeforeTax
|Equity securities, Gross Unrealized Depreciation
|10us-gaap_AvailableForSaleEquitySecuritiesAccumulatedGrossUnrealizedLossBeforeTax
|19us-gaap_AvailableForSaleEquitySecuritiesAccumulatedGrossUnrealizedLossBeforeTax
|Equity securities, Fair Value
|1,964us-gaap_AvailableForSaleSecuritiesEquitySecurities
|1,964us-gaap_AvailableForSaleSecuritiesEquitySecurities
|Tax Exempt [Member]
|
|
|Investment Holdings [Line Items]
|
|
|Fixed maturities, Amortized Cost
|19,260us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xExemptMember
|18,614us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xExemptMember
|Fixed maturities, Gross Unrealized Appreciation
|1,179us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xExemptMember
|1,174us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xExemptMember
|Fixed maturities, Gross Unrealized Depreciation
|24us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xExemptMember
|16us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xExemptMember
|Fixed maturities, Fair Value
|20,415us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xExemptMember
|19,772us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xExemptMember
|Taxable [Member]
|
|
|Investment Holdings [Line Items]
|
|
|Fixed maturities, Amortized Cost
|17,223us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
|18,344us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
|Fixed maturities, Gross Unrealized Appreciation
|843us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
|710us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
|Fixed maturities, Gross Unrealized Depreciation
|24us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
|46us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
|Fixed maturities, Fair Value
|18,042us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
|19,008us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
|Taxable [Member] | Residential Mortgage-backed Securities [Member]
|
|
|Investment Holdings [Line Items]
|
|
|Fixed maturities, Amortized Cost
|175us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
|192us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
|Fixed maturities, Gross Unrealized Appreciation
|20us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
|20us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
|Fixed maturities, Gross Unrealized Depreciation
|1us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
|1us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
|Fixed maturities, Fair Value
|194us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
|211us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
|Taxable [Member] | Commercial Mortgage-backed Securities [Member]
|
|
|Investment Holdings [Line Items]
|
|
|Fixed maturities, Amortized Cost
|988us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
|1,069us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
|Fixed maturities, Gross Unrealized Appreciation
|27us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
|22us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
|Fixed maturities, Gross Unrealized Depreciation
|1us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
|1us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
|Fixed maturities, Fair Value
|1,014us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
|1,090us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_MajorTypesOfDebtAndEquitySecuritiesAxis
= us-gaap_CommercialMortgageBackedSecuritiesMember
|Taxable [Member] | U.S. Government and Government Agency and Authority Obligations [Member]
|
|
|Investment Holdings [Line Items]
|
|
|Fixed maturities, Amortized Cost
|1,460us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_USTreasuryAndGovernmentMember
|1,962us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_USTreasuryAndGovernmentMember
|Fixed maturities, Gross Unrealized Appreciation
|59us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_USTreasuryAndGovernmentMember
|46us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_USTreasuryAndGovernmentMember
|Fixed maturities, Gross Unrealized Depreciation
|1us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_USTreasuryAndGovernmentMember
|1us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_USTreasuryAndGovernmentMember
|Fixed maturities, Fair Value
|1,518us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_USTreasuryAndGovernmentMember
|2,007us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_USTreasuryAndGovernmentMember
|Taxable [Member] | Corporate Bonds [Member]
|
|
|Investment Holdings [Line Items]
|
|
|Fixed maturities, Amortized Cost
|8,756us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ateBondSecuritiesMember
|8,741us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ateBondSecuritiesMember
|Fixed maturities, Gross Unrealized Appreciation
|402us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ateBondSecuritiesMember
|327us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ateBondSecuritiesMember
|Fixed maturities, Gross Unrealized Depreciation
|19us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ateBondSecuritiesMember
|40us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ateBondSecuritiesMember
|Fixed maturities, Fair Value
|9,139us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ateBondSecuritiesMember
|9,028us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_CorporateBondSecuritiesMember
|Taxable [Member] | Foreign Government and Government Agency Obligations [Member]
|
|
|Investment Holdings [Line Items]
|
|
|Fixed maturities, Amortized Cost
|5,844us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_ForeignGovernmentDebtMember
|6,380us-gaap_AvailableForSaleDebtSecuritiesAmortizedCostBasis
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_ForeignGovernmentDebtMember
|Fixed maturities, Gross Unrealized Appreciation
|335us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_ForeignGovernmentDebtMember
|295us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edGainB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_ForeignGovernmentDebtMember
|Fixed maturities, Gross Unrealized Depreciation
|2us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_ForeignGovernmentDebtMember
|3us-gaap_AvailableForSaleDebtSecuritiesAccumulatedGrossUnrealizedLossBeforeTax
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_ForeignGovernmentDebtMember
|Fixed maturities, Fair Value
|$ 6,177us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_ForeignGovernmentDebtMember
|$ 6,672us-gaap_AvailableForSaleSecuritiesDebtSecurities
/ us-gaap_IncomeTaxAuthorityAxis
= cb_TaxableMember
/ us-gaap_InvestmentTypeAxis
= us-gaap_ForeignGovernmentDebtMember